Commercial Dynamics & Industrial Context in São Tomé and Príncipe

São Tomé and Príncipe, an archipelagic nation in the Gulf of Guinea, is increasingly positioning itself as a hub for high-value agricultural exports and niche eco-tourism. The country's economy relies significantly on the export of premium single-origin organic cocoa, specialty coffee, and essential oils. As these delicate products travel across long, humid maritime transit routes to reach markets in Europe, North America, and Asia, the integrity of the secondary and tertiary packaging is critical.

Industrial entities and agricultural cooperatives in cities like São Tomé, Trindade, and Neves require durable packaging that can resist moisture penetration, physical deformation, and biological degradation. The local climate, characterized by high relative humidity (frequently exceeding 85%) and temperature fluctuations, presents a severe structural challenge for standard cardboard materials. Standard packaging degrades rapidly in tropical shipping environments, compromising structural load-bearing capacity and risking the safety of high-value agricultural assets.

The Tropical Logistics Barrier: High humidity causes ordinary paperboard to absorb water molecules from the air, reducing the overall compression strength of packaging by up to 50%. Global Supply Chain Requirements & Sourcing Strategy

For international buyers, agro-conglomerates, and trading organizations looking to secure corrugated packaging for their operations in West Africa, selecting a competent manufacturing partner involves critical risk assessments. Factors such as consistent paper grammage (GSM), starch adhesive stability, flute uniformity, and printing precision dictate whether product packaging will successfully withstand mechanical pressures during intercontinental transit.

Global brands targeting the high-end cocoa and coffee markets in Europe must also comply with European Union Deforestation-Free Regulation (EUDR) mandates. This requires that the paper fibers used in the packaging do not originate from deforested areas or degraded woodland. Working with a supplier that maintains FSC (Forest Stewardship Council) Chain of Custody certification guarantees full compliance and protects the supply chain from regulatory disruptions.

Technical Specification & Materials Engineering Matrix

Engineering the ideal corrugated packaging relies on matching the appropriate flute type, linerboard weight, and adhesive properties with the product's shipping environment and load profile.

Flute Profile Performance Matrix

The structural properties of the corrugated board are determined by its flute profile:

  • A-Flute (approx. 4.8mm thickness): Provides excellent top-to-bottom compression strength. Ideal for stacking heavy, uniform loads.
  • B-Flute (approx. 3.2mm thickness): Offers superior puncture resistance and a flatter surface for high-quality printing. Recommended for e-commerce and intermediate retail cartons.
  • C-Flute (approx. 4.0mm thickness): The most widely used profile for standard shipping boxes. Balances stacking strength and puncture protection.
  • E-Flute (approx. 1.6mm thickness): Thin profile with a high flute density (number of flutes per meter). Best suited for high-fidelity retail packaging and lightweight cosmetic boxes.
  • Double-Wall (BC or EB Flutes): Combines two flute layers to provide maximum structural rigidity, designed for heavy agricultural and machinery exports.

Materials Engineering: Kraftliner vs. Testliner

For tropical markets like São Tomé and Príncipe, the choice of linerboard is critical:

  • Virgin Kraftliner: Produced from at least 80% virgin wood pulp fibers. The long, interlocking natural fibers offer exceptional tensile strength, minimal moisture absorption, and excellent structural performance under humid conditions.
  • Testliner: Manufactured from recycled paper fibers. While cost-effective and environmentally friendly, it is more susceptible to ambient moisture and is best suited for dry inner packaging or short-distance supply chains.

How do you optimize corrugated boxes for humid climates like São Tomé and Príncipe?
We use high-grammage virgin Kraft linerboard and moisture-resistant adhesives (starch formulas modified with waterproof additives). We also offer aqueous-barrier coatings and thin polymer laminations to prevent the packaging from absorbing atmospheric moisture during maritime transit.
